I picked up a mid-grade ATI HD2400XT PCI Express graphics card at Best Deal
computers for $109.  The box stated that I would need at least a 550 Watt
power supply, but turns out that my el-cheapo EMachine ran the card just
fine with the existing power supply.  The card has two DVI out and one
Svideo out and came with several plugs to convert the DVI to VGA or HDMI and
one for HD.  I'm running the latest Slackware on my desktop and after
downloading the ATI drivers and installing them, X came up perfectly.  No
major tweaking except to make the fonts bigger so I could actually see it.
My TV did an auto fit so I didn't have to mess with that either.

Overall a painless process.
